Through our work with clients, we have explored a range of performance management cycles and processes and know that simple email reminders just aren't enough.
As a performance cycle is worked through over time, employees and managers are asked to do different things. For example, they may be asked to set objectives, to carry out an interim review, to review development and so on.
Imagine if you could stick a sticky note on everyone's screen that encourages them to do the things you need them to do. It supports efforts to engage people with on-going appraisal conversations - and helps you when you're getting started with performance management.
